Method for minimally invasive calibration of implanted pressure transducers

1. A method of calibrating a pressure measurement system at least partially in pressure communication with a site within a medical patient, comprising:
- measuring a first pressure at a first location at least partially within the medical patient;
measuring a second pressure at a second location;
inducing one or more perturbations, wherein said one or more perturbations causes the first pressure to have a calculable relationship with the second pressure;
determining one or more adjustment factors based on said calculable relationship; and
adjusting said pressure measurement system based at least in part on said one or more adjustment factors.

Abstract
This invention relates generally to apparatus and methods for the calibration of implanted pressure transducers. It is an object of several embodiments of the present invention to provide apparatus and methods for the calibration of one or more implanted pressure transducers implanted in the body of medical patients. Various embodiments of the present invention are particularly advantageous because they offer a calibration system that is less invasive than the systems currently available.
